Now You Can Have Robust Data Logging for Free – Part 8

Now You Can Have Robust Data Logging for Free – Part 1 Now You Can Have Robust Data Logging for Free – Part 2 Now You Can Have Robust Data Logging for Free – Part 3 Now You Can Have Robust Data Logging for Free – Part 4 Now You Can Have Robust Data Logging … Read more

Now You Can Have Robust Data Logging for Free – Part 7

Now You Can Have Robust Data Logging for Free – Part 1 Now You Can Have Robust Data Logging for Free – Part 2 Now You Can Have Robust Data Logging for Free – Part 3 Now You Can Have Robust Data Logging for Free – Part 4 Now You Can Have Robust Data Logging … Read more

Building a PLC Program That You Can Be Proud Of – Part 2

In part 1, we looked at writing PLC programs to control a traffic light using discrete bits and timed sequencing using indirect addressing. We will now look at how we can use indirect addressing for inputs and output to control the sequence in the program. Let’s look at an example of controlling pneumatic (air) cylinders. … Read more

PLC Traffic Light Programming: Timer vs Indirect Addressing

What is the best way to program a PLC?  My answer is simple. The best way is one in which someone can look at your program and understand it. I cannot stress the need for good documentation of your program enough. The best programs are ones that I can return to after several years and … Read more

Here’s a Quick Way to Understand PLC Inputs and Outputs

The term I/O means Input/Output. I/O can come in two different types; Discrete or Analog. Most people starting out learning about programmable logic controls (PLC) are taught all about discrete inputs and outputs. Data is received from devices such as push-buttons, limit-switches, etc., and devices are turned on such as motor contactors, lights, etc. Discrete … Read more

Here’s a Quick Way to Convert Grey Code into Binary for PLC

Grey Code Grey Code is used because only one bit of data will change at a time. The following chart shows the conversion of Grey Code to Binary. Number Binary Code Grey Code Number Binary Code Grey Code 0 0000 0000 8 1000 1100 1 0001 0001 9 1001 1101 2 0010 0011 10 1010 … Read more